I was so impressed at how Jumanji: Welcome to the Jungle did an amazing job with the two female characters? Like, we know from the trailers that one is a quieter “nerdier” socially inept stereotype and the other is a more self-absorbed “popular” outgoing confident stereotype and they could have easily pit them against each other or mocked them for those traits but, they didn’t?
Instead they had the two discussing their points of view to each other and coming to a deeper understanding of themselves and the other person without any judgement? In fact Bethany was super positive and supportive about Martha and Martha didn’t hate Bethany for being popular or outgoing, just critiqued the isolating nature of that bubble. And they helped each other? Repeatedly? Those very stereotypes were used to build the other up instead of take down.
What a pleasant surprise of legit character growth and relationship whereas the boys actually got no resolution about their friendship and it was magic wanded into improving when there was no real development or explanation for that
anyway it was really funny and great and realistic girl representation

my mind: in Legally Blonde: the Musical, elle and emmett's relationship is expanded upon in such a beautiful way. it's presented in such a way that doesn't interfere with, but in fact compliments, the plot, themes, and character development. Furthermore, it's made more relevant than in the movie without reducing either elle or emmett to a romantic plot device. They instead help each other grow and support each other. This contrasts elle and warner's former relationship in a perfectly subtle and artful way, as he is seen to be constantly putting her down (usually to make himself look better). Besides using the term "a marilyn" to demean elle and downplaying elle's discovery of Nikos being gay (which was key to their case), warner also takes most of the solos when it comes to singing with elle, leaving her to be a backup singer (see "serious"). elle and emmett, however, only sing duets or relevant solos in their shared songs. emmett always puts elle on equal grounds with himself and never demeans her for not being initially interested in her studies. He reprimands her somewhat, yes, but in a helpful way and because elle asked for help. Likewise, elle always makes sure to let emmett know that she appreciates him and values having him in her life. elle and emmett just work so well, coming together in a way that isn't forced or made to seem more relevant than elle's growth as a person, the main point of the show. they are one of the best couples in musical theatre and should be more widely appreciated.
